Photocatalytic removal of tetracycline using TiO2/Ge composite optimized by response surface methodology (RSM)

The removal of tetracycline (TC) using a TiO2/Ge composite under UV-A irradiation was examined. Response surface methodology based on a mixture analysis experiment was applied to determine the optimal molar ratio of the TiO2/Ge composite (69:31). The photocatalytic degradation test of TC over the optimal TiO2/Ge composite showed around 95% removal efficiency based on CODCr during the 240 min UV-A irradiation. In addition, a toxicity during the photocatalysis of TC was evaluated. The results obtained indicated that the system proposed in this study is very efficient for the mineralization of TC.
